On Saturday, October 3, the St. George Marathon will run for the 50th time from the starting line in Veyo to the finish line in downtown St. George.  Michelle Graves, our speaker on Monday, June 1 will share a little bit of the history of this amazing event as well as ideas on how the city plans to celebrate it!  This is certain to be a memorable meeting, so please bring a neighbor, friend or co-worker for the memories.  See you at the Abbey Inn!

Michelle Graves serves as Assistant Director of Parks and Community Services for the City of St. George, where she helps support parks, recreation programs, and community services contributing to the city’s high quality of life.
